was thinking bout doin this to my new diff too, did you cut a slice out of the top of diff housing or heat it and bend it? Dont think ill do it tho cos will be sweet for track but worse for dragracing aye? And i wanna do both.

Posted

cut it 3/4 the way through from the top with angle grinder. the thickness of a cutting blade was heaps enough (one of the old thick type) few whacks with hammer to adjust, then weld up. cuts were made right in close to the head.

will get it on alignment machine once its going. see how good my measuring was. if needs slight changes will run a weld on the case pull in the direction needed. may need to grind a slot before welding.

probably wont have too much effect for drags if your running some saggy drag tyres. but yeh isnt gonna help.

Keen to know how much this is going to wear your bearings etc. Was thinking its not a good idea but then 2degrees over the whole length of axles probably isn't too bad - and you are bending the axle back by the diff head. Keen to maybe try this out for the sunny.

Also heard people just laying weld beads and the heat is enough to distort the housing.

Posted

aidan and i did this to his pre65 anglia, he was told to heat a spot the size of an old 50c coin on the top of the axle tubes, at the inner end, up to red then let it cool. it seems to have worked. about 50-100mm out from the diff housing if i recall correctiburger.

have put a standard supra (also shit like hilux ones) one in a hilux head before. so it should be the same deal, i hope.

only problem is the supra lsd center has a different offset. so cant adjust enough to get the backlash right. just need to machine a few theads off one of the adjuster rings, so the thread doesnt bottom out

will grab some more pics when i put the trd one in. but this is the standard supra one in hilux carrier, i tried in the kp.
